Your House Is Indicating Clear Signs of Deterioration
Home remodeling becomes necessary if your house exhibits clear signs of deterioration like a leaking or damaged roof, detaching tiles in the kitchen, botched paint on your walls, or anything that makes your space less efficient.
Many homeowners mistake neglecting these signs and assume them to be minor ones, hence, postponing consultation with remodeling experts. You Plan to Sell Your House in the Future
Many homeowners plan to sell their house sometime in the future in return for a good monetary value. A well-maintained, structurally sound, and up-to-date home increases the property’s value and lures potential clients who don’t hesitate to pay well for a worthy investment. So, if you have plans to sell your property, make sure you take good care of it and maintain it regularly. Even if you see a sign which seems minimal to you, get it checked at the earliest as it can cost you a lot of money in later life.
Your House Is Outdated
Another factor that can make you consider remodeling is that your house is outdated. You have old, typical windows, dull paint on your walls, uninteresting kitchen cabinets, bland flooring, etc. Or maybe you have a new generation in your house that tells you to update the space because it has gone out of fashion. And you can’t blame them if that’s the case. With the changing times, it’s wiser to upgrade your housing needs as it increases its value in the long run, which helps you get a good deal at the time of selling your house.

It is never a bad idea to start a saving plan for future remodeling needs. This can start as an envelope with a set amount monthly. Starting small, while your need seems low (or even non-existent) makes it even easier. As your savings grow, you can invest this or move to a savings account. You will have a nice sum when you start seeing the signs that your home needs work done.
